Simplify sin(theta)^2+cos(theta)^2

Problem

sin2(θ)+cos2(θ)

Solution

  1. Identify the expression as a fundamental trigonometric expression involving the squares of the sine and cosine functions of the same angle θ

  2. Apply the Pythagorean identity, which states that for any angle θ the sum of the square of the sine and the square of the cosine is always equal to 1.

Final Answer

sin2(θ)+cos2(θ)=1
